Media Research Institute, Inc. specializes in providing staffing and employment services primarily to the media and entertainment sectors in North America. The company leverages its strong relationships with key industry players and a robust database of talent to maintain a competitive edge in a rapidly evolving labor market.
The company generates revenue through a mix of temporary staffing, permanent placements, and consulting services. Its competitive advantages include a specialized focus on the media industry, a strong talent database, and established relationships with major media companies, allowing for premium pricing on its services.
